Celluon Laserkey CL800BT ... product attempts to solve the problem that many people experience when travelling: the lack of a full size keyboard to type with while using a PDA or PocketPC. The Celluon uses a red laser system to project a virtual image of the keyboard onto a flat surface. This has the advantage of making the device both lightweight and ultra portable. Although this sounds cool - which it is - I found that in practical terms it doesn t really work. For a start, you have to be pretty precise with how you press each key to make it register correctly, and using a 2D keyboard gets some getting used to.
